## Step 4: Chasing the Leaked Descriptors

If Pondrel's worker pods start climbing past 8k open files, you've hit the descriptor leak again. SSH into the node, grab `lsof` output for the worker PID, and ship it to the diagnostics bucket before restarting anything — we need the evidence. The uploader tool reads its credential from the local .env, so make sure this line is present first:

vault entry, yagep-yagef: COURIER_KEY13=8965fb29ff62d

**Ticket: Config drift in the Grainview CSV import wizard**

Hey — staging and prod disagree again on the wizard's delimiter sniffing and max row count. Someone hot-patched staging during the Falkner demo and never backported it, so imports behave differently depending on where QA runs them. Before we cut the release, we should reconcile both. For reference, here's what prod is currently running with.

service settings:
ralael:
  pin: 7453
  tenant: zorath
  seal: seal_087806e4
  metrics_host: metrics.ralael.paliqworks.example
  standby_team: fraath
  escalation: praok-istiel
  nonce: 10e083

Q3 Cash-Flow Forecast (Managers Only)

Quick heads-up, team: the Q3 forecast for Brindlewood Goods looks healthier than expected. Receivables from the Tarnmoor accounts are landing faster, and the Fennick line is outperforming. We still expect a tight patch in week nine, so hold discretionary spend until then. The note below explains why this matters strategically.

board note of hawef-yajog: The finance team signed off on a budget of $379.0 million for Project Eliox.

## Tuning

The receipt mailer (Almsgate) batches donation receipts and sends through the Thornquay relay. On-call: if the queue backs up, resist the urge to crank batch size — the relay rate-limits per connection, and bigger batches just mean bigger retries. Scale worker count first, then shorten the flush interval. Dedupe window must stay longer than the retry horizon or donors get duplicate receipts, which generates tickets. All knobs live in one place and are read at worker start. Current production values follow.

tuning table, kajop-yafof:
QUOTAS = {
    "wenath": 10,
    "ulaael": 5,
}